在数字化转型浪潮中,Linux云服务器已成为开发者学习编程、部署测试环境的必备工具。通过免费云服务器,初学者能零成本掌握Linux系统操作、容器化部署及网络配置等核心技能。目前全球主流云平台均提供具有完整root权限的免费套餐,让用户获得与实际生产环境完全一致的操作体验。

主流免费云平台推荐
全球知名云服务商为吸引用户长期使用,均推出了特色鲜明的免费方案:
- Amazon AWS:新用户12个月免费套餐,包含750小时/月EC2 t2.micro实例
- Google Cloud Platform:赠送300美元信用额度,90天内可使用f1-micro实例
- Oracle Cloud:永久免费2台AMD虚拟机+4台ARM实例(合计最多8核64GB内存)
- Microsoft Azure:12个月免费B1S虚拟机+55种永久免费服务
国内免费资源获取渠道
考虑到国际平台的网络限制,国内开发者可选择以下替代方案:
| 平台名称 | 免费时长 | 配置规格 | 特殊要求 |
|---|---|---|---|
| 阿里云高校计划 | 1-6个月 | 1核2G配置 | 学生实名认证 |
| 腾讯云+校园 | 最长2年 | 2核4G配置 | 年龄25周岁以下 |
| 华为云开发者计划 | 3个月 | 1核1G配置 | 完成实名认证 |
Oracle Cloud永久免费实例申请指南
以资源最丰富的Oracle Cloud为例,申请流程包含三个关键阶段:
- 账户注册:访问cloud.oracle.com,使用国际信用卡完成1美元预授权验证
- 实例创建:登录控制台→计算→实例→创建实例,选择“始终免费”规格
- 系统配置:推荐选择Ubuntu 22.04或Oracle Linux系统,自动生成SSH密钥对
特别注意:注册时建议选择“亚太-首尔”区域,国内访问延迟更低。信用卡预授权会在验证后立即解除扣款,仅用于防止恶意注册。
AWS免费套餐深度解析
Amazon AWS的免费套餐虽然限时12个月,但提供了最完整的云生态体验:
- 选择亚马逊Linux 2 AMI系统可获得最佳性能优化
- 安全组配置需手动开放SSH(22)、HTTP(80)、HTTPS(443)端口
- 通过EC2 Instance Connect功能可直接在浏览器中登录服务器
- 每月750小时相当于单台t2.micro实例可全程持续运行
服务器初始化配置全流程
成功创建实例后,需通过SSH完成系统初始化:
ssh -i key.pem ubuntu@公网IP sudo apt update && sudo apt upgrade -y sudo apt install nginx mysql-server python3-pip
关键安全配置包括:修改默认SSH端口、禁用root登录、配置UFW防火墙、设置自动安全更新。建议首次登录后立即运行sudo passwd root设置独立root密码,避免依赖初始密钥。
免费资源使用注意事项
为避免意外计费或服务中断,请特别注意以下限制:
- 严格在免费套餐范围内使用资源,超出部分将按标准费率计费
- 定期登录控制台检查使用量,设置每月预算告警
- 重要数据务必做好异地备份,免费实例不保证数据持久性
- 停止使用的实例应及时终止,避免继续产生存储费用
免费服务器的进阶应用场景
除了基础建站,免费Linux服务器还支持多种技术实践:
- Docker环境:部署完整的CI/CD流水线及容器编排
- 数据库集群:配置MySQL主从复制或Redis哨兵模式
- 监控系统:安装Prometheus+Grafana实现资源监控
- API服务:使用Let’s Encrypt配置HTTPS后端接口
通过合理利用多平台免费资源,开发者可搭建出功能齐全的分布式测试环境,为求职面试和项目部署积累宝贵经验。
内容均以整理官方公开资料,价格可能随活动调整,请以购买页面显示为准,如涉侵权,请联系客服处理。
本文由星速云发布。发布者:星速云。禁止采集与转载行为,违者必究。出处:https://www.67wa.com/69017.html